When I first started researching about diving in truk, the first thing I thought about was - Why not go on the liveaboards? After all, it sounds the best way to go - right??? Well, all those thoughts went straight out of the window as soon as I saw Blue Lagoon Dive Resort. We had massive amounts of space, freedom, huge airconditioned ensuit rooms, huge menus to choose from, and the most strategically positioned for the wrecks! Most of the liveaboards are "floating hotels" that stay in the same areas for a period of days, then move once or twice during the trip. Some liveaboards, move to each site. This , again at first sounds like a plan - but when you get 12-15 people descending onto the same wreck it takes the shine off the dive very quickly. With our policy of a max of 6 people per boat and 1 boat per wreck ensures that everyone has the best opportunities to dive clear water wrecks not in a dust cloud!!

On all expeditions here we make sure that we have all the gas that we will need and special shipments are added to accomodate for technical divers.. We make sure that there is more than enough Helium and O2 for all your needs. If we have large groups of open circuit divers, then we make sure that we extend the shipments to accomodate for this.

By far the most impressive dive set up I have ever seen in the tropics. Here BLDS has not 2 but 4 highly maintained HP compressors so there is NO chance of there being any down days due to a broken down compressor!!!! Just look how well looked after these units are. They really take pride in their systems.
